Output ff538c0311a6bad165f8bd1ccf2276ff3a0f2a8ea5452d9a06df1747457800f7:4

value
25584583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48cca1ec0ed9a83d1e077d024faa50dd8961177e OP_EQUAL
address
MEY62MiFz4Lsj2L55evtraWNhTHfBjHsY6
transaction
ff538c0311a6bad165f8bd1ccf2276ff3a0f2a8ea5452d9a06df1747457800f7
spent
true